987,324 (nine hundred eighty-seven thousand three hundred twenty-four) is an even 6-digit number. It is a composite number with 24 divisors, and factors as 2² × 3 × 13 × 6,329. Its proper divisors sum to 1,494,036, more than the number itself, making it an abundant number. Written other ways, in hexadecimal, 0xF10BC.
